The output is anchored on the regulations that apply to AI deployments in UAE. The top frameworks cited:
Data controllers must establish a lawful basis for processing, implement a written data protection policy, appoint a Data Protection Officer, comply with cross-border transfer restrictions, and notify the UAE Data Office and individuals of significant personal data breaches.
UAE government entities and strategic sector operators must develop AI adoption plans aligned with the national strategy, embed UAE AI ethics principles into AI deployments, and contribute to national AI safety and governance initiatives.
ADGM-registered entities must process personal data lawfully, conduct Data Protection Impact Assessments for high-risk AI processing, implement privacy by design, and report personal data breaches to the ADGM Registration Authority within 72 hours.
DIFC entities operating AI systems that process personal data must appoint a Data Protection Officer where required, conduct DPIAs before deploying high-risk AI, and report personal data breaches to the Commissioner of Data Protection within 72 hours.
